SQL Server安装流程

SQL Server 2022在安全性、可用性和性能方面不断创新,是现在最支持Azure的SQL Server版本。

SQL Server发展史

SQL Server的历史始于1989年,当时是由微软与Sybase合作的产品,旨在为Windows NT操作系统提供一个高性能的数据库解决方案。随着时间的发展,SQL Server经历了多个重要版本的迭代,每一次更新都带来了性能、功能和安全性的显著提升。从早期的SQL Server 6.5到现在的SQL Server 2022,每个版本都是微软对市场需求和技术进步的深刻理解与回应。特别是到了SQL Server 2016开始支持Linux操作系统,并引入了多项创新功能,标志着SQL Server不再局限于Windows平台。而SQL Server 2022则继续深化跨平台支持,并增加了更多先进的性能优化和安全特性。

每代版本
版本发布时间特点
SQL Server 6.5这是在微软与Sybase合作期间发布的最后一个主要版本为Windows NT提供了基本的数据库服务。
SQL Server 7.01998年引入了全新的架构设计,奠定了现代SQL Server的基础,并增强了可扩展性和可靠性。
SQL Server 20002000年进一步增强了可扩展性和可靠性,成为当时市场上最受欢迎的数据库产品之一。
SQL Server 20052005年增加了.NET Framework集成,XML支持以及服务代理等功能。
SQL Server 20082008年引入了新的数据类型(如地理空间数据)、改进的安全性特性及更好的备份压缩功能。
SQL Server 20122012年推出了AlwaysOn可用性组,提供了更高的高可用性和灾难恢复解决方案;同时增强了Power View和Data Quality Services等BI工具。
SQL Server 20142014年引入了内存中OLTP技术,大大提高了事务处理速度;并增强了云集成能力。
SQL Server 20162016年开始支持Linux操作系统,并引入了实时操作分析、内存优化技术和PolyBase,允许用户查询Hadoop中的数据。
SQL Server 20172017年是首个同时支持Windows和Linux的SQL Server版本,深化了跨平台支持。
SQL Server 20192019年不仅在性能上有了质的飞跃,还加强了对AI和机器学习的支持,通过内置的Python和R语言集成使数据分析更加高效。此外,它还引入了Big Data Clusters,允许在一个平台上处理关系型数据和非结构化数据。
SQL Server 20222022年进一步提升了查询性能,特别是在处理大规模数据集时表现出色。新增了多种加密和访问控制机制,确保用户数据的安全性和隐私性。对容器化部署的支持也更加完善,使得部署和管理变得更加灵活高效。

 详细每一代版本内容

SQL Server 的最新更新和版本历史记录 - SQL Server | Microsoft Learn

支持语言

  • 简体中文、中文(繁体)、英语、德语、日语、西班牙语、韩语、俄语、意大利语、法语、、葡萄牙语(巴西)~~

下载教程

1.找到下载地址:

SQL Server 2022 | Microsoft Evaluation Center

 

 SQL Server支持系统

 

2.安装数据库版本

1.选择基本,建议不要随意更改安装地址,防止安装过程中报错;如果已经有其他SQL数据库需要提前卸载干净,防止无法安装。

 2.勾选接受选项,在安装过程中需要一直有网络

 3.等待下载程序包

 4等待安装

 5.安装成功进行,安装SSMS

 6.下载 SQL Server Management Studio (SSMS):

下载 SQL Server Management Studio (SSMS) - SQL Server Management Studio (SSMS) | Microsoft Learn

 7.安装SSMS

 8.等待完成

 9.安装完成

 

SQL Server使用优点

  • 强大的数据处理能力:SQL Server 2022相比之前版本,在查询性能上有明显的提升,尤其是在处理大规模数据集时表现尤为出色。

  • 安全性增强:新增多种加密和访问控制机制,例如:Always Encrypted with Secure Enclaes,提高数据的安全行和隐私性。

  • 容器化部署支持:对Docker容器的支持更加完善,使得部署和管理变得灵活高效。

  • AI集成与大数据处理能力:进一步增强AI集成与大数据处理能力,允许用户在一个平台上同时处理关系型数据和非结构化数据。

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.rhkb.cn/news/16009.html

如若内容造成侵权/违法违规/事实不符,请联系长河编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

C# 上位机--变量

C# 上位机--变量 在 C# 上位机开发领域,变量是构建程序逻辑的基础元素之一。它就像是一个容器,用于存储各种类型的数据,从简单的数值到复杂的对象。正确理解和使用变量,对于开发出高效、稳定且易于维护的上位机程序至关重要。本文…

Vue3(1)

一.create-vue // new Vue() 创建一个应用实例 > createApp() // createRouter() createStore() // 将创建实例进行了封装,保证每个实例的独立封闭性import { createApp } from vue import App from ./App.vue// mount 设置挂载点 #app (id为app的盒子) createA…

Redis 数据类型 List 列表

列表类型是⽤来存储多个有序的字符串,如下图所⽰,a、b、c、d、e 五个元素从左到右组成了⼀个有序的列表,列表中的每个字符串称为元素(element),⼀个列表最多可以存储 2^32 - 1个元素。在 Redis 中&#xff…

yum报错 Could not resolve host: mirrorlist.centos.org

检查dns 使用ping www.baidu.com ,如果ping不通,检查/etc/resolv.conf文件中是否有: nameserver 8.8.8.8 nameserver 8.8.4.4 替换yum源 1.备份原始的 YUM 源配置文件: sudo cp /etc/yum.repos.d/CentOS-Base.repo /etc/yum.r…

STM32F103C8----外部中断探秘:解锁嵌入式实时响应的关键

​​​ 一、引言 在嵌入式系统的广袤世界里,中断就如同一位高效的调度员,发挥着举足轻重的作用。想象一下,一个嵌入式系统就像一个繁忙的工厂,CPU 如同工厂里的核心工人,负责执行各种任务。如果没有中断机制&#x…

分层解耦-IOC DI 入门

步骤 ①.Service层及 Dao层的实现类,交给I0C容器管理。 ②.为Controller及Service注入运行时,依赖的对象。 ③.运行测试。 添加注解进行分层耦合 Component 会将当前类交给IOC容器管理,成为IOC容器中的bean - 控制反转 Autowired 运行时,IOC容器…

SQL Server 逻辑查询处理阶段及其处理顺序

在 SQL Server 中,查询的执行并不是按照我们编写的 SQL 语句的顺序进行的。相反,SQL Server 有自己的一套逻辑处理顺序,这个顺序决定了查询的执行方式和结果集的生成。了解这些处理阶段和顺序对于优化查询性能和调试复杂查询非常重要。 SQL …

问题:通过策略模式+工厂模式+模板方法模式实现ifelse优化

项目场景: 提示:这里简述项目相关背景: 示例:商城系统有会员系统,不同会员有不同优惠程度,普通会员不优惠;黄金会员打8折;白金会员优惠50元,再打7折; 问题描…

MYSQL利用PXC实现高可用

PXC常用端口 3306:数据库对外服务端口号 4444:请求SST的端口 4567:组成员之间进行沟通的端口号 4568:用于传输IST 搭建PXC集群 服务配置: 主机系统:rocky8.0 主机1:172.25.254.101 主机…

2.11寒假作业

web:[SWPUCTF 2022 新生赛]js_sign 打开环境是这样的,随便输入进行看看 提示错误,看源码其中的js代码 这个代码很容易理解,要让输入的内容等于对应的字符串,显然直接复制粘贴是错的 这串字符看起来像是base64加密&…

innovus如何分步长func和dft时钟

在Innovus工具中,分步处理功能时钟(func clock)和DFT时钟(如扫描测试时钟)需要结合设计模式(Function Mode和DFT Mode)进行约束定义、时钟树综合(CTS)和时序分析。跟随分…

《DeepSeek技术应用与赋能运营商办公提效案例实操落地课程》

大模型算法实战专家—周红伟老师 法国科学院数据算法博士/曾任阿里巴巴人工智能专家/曾任马上消费企业风控负责人 课程背景 随着大模型技术的迅猛发展,企业面临着提升工作效率、降低运营成本和优化资源配置的巨大压力。DeepSeek做出十三项革命性的大模型技术突破…

大模型基本原理(二)——ChatGPT的工作原理

如何得到一个ChatGPT? 1、无监督预训练:通过大量的文本数据集进行无监督训练,得到一个基座模型(只会续写文本) 2、监督微调:通过一些人类撰写的高质量对话数据对基座模型进行监督微调,得到一个…

示例代码:C# MQTTS双向认证(客户端)(服务器EMQX)

初级代码游戏的专栏介绍与文章目录-CSDN博客 我的github:codetoys,所有代码都将会位于ctfc库中。已经放入库中我会指出在库中的位置。 这些代码大部分以Linux为目标但部分代码是纯C的,可以在任何平台上使用。 源码指引:github源…

mosquitto配置桥接

同一终端中两个broker,其中一个做桥将1883端口的消息导出到1884: mosq.conf 多个服务器搭建mosquitto集群: mosquitto配置桥接_mosquitto 桥接-CSDN博客

通过Chatbox和API实现本地使用DeepSeek(R1满血版)

1、注册用户,申请API DeepSeek满血版api注册链接(注册即送2000万Token) 1.1 注册:https://cloud.siliconflow.cn/i/yl6uVodF 1.2 注册完成之后,申请API密钥 2、下载Chatbox 2.1 下载安装包:https://cha…

[学习笔记] Kotlin Compose-Multiplatform

Compose-Multiplatform 原文:https://github.com/zimoyin/StudyNotes-master/blob/master/compose-multiplatform/compose.md Compose Multiplatform 是 JetBrains 为桌面平台(macOS,Linux,Windows)和Web编写Kotlin UI…

【deepseek-r1本地部署】

首先需要安装ollama,之前已经安装过了,这里不展示细节 在cmd中输入官网安装命令:ollama run deepseek-r1:32b,开始下载 出现success后,下载完成 接下来就可以使用了,不过是用cmd来运行使用 可以安装UI可视化界面&a…

(篇六)基于PyDracula搭建一个深度学习的软件之新版本ultralytics-8.3.28调试

ultralytics-8.3.28版本debug记录 1传入文件 代码太多不粘贴在这里了,完整代码写在了篇三 def open_src_file(self):config_file config/fold.jsonconfig json.load(open(config_file, r, encodingutf-8))open_fold config[open_fold]if not os.path.exists(op…

寒假2.8

题解 web:[RoarCTF 2019]Easy Calc 打开,是一个计算界面 看一下源代码,提示设置了WAF,并且有一个calc.php文件 访问一下calc.php文件,得到源码,使用get方式传参赋值给num,设置了黑名单&#x…